First, the relationship between wax crayons and children's creativity. Wax crayons are a simple yet expressive drawing tool that can stimulate children's creativity and imagination. By using wax crayons, children can freely express their thoughts and emotions, creating a colorful picture. In the process of drawing, children need to constantly try, explore, and innovate, which helps cultivate their innovative thinking and problem-solving abilities. Second, ways to use wax crayons to cultivate children's creativity. Provide a wealth of drawing materials for children, such as various colors and thicknesses of wax crayons, papers, canvas, and other drawing materials, giving them more choices and creative space. Encourage free expression without limiting children's creative thinking and expression methods, allowing them to freely exercise their imagination and create unique works. Guide observation and thinking by guiding children to observe things around them, discover beauty, feel beauty, and think about how to express it with wax crayons. This helps cultivate children's observation and thinking abilities. Cultivate patience and perseverance by encouraging children to persist in the process of creation. This helps cultivate their willpower. Third, nurturing children's artistic talent. Besides using wax crayons to cultivate children's creativity, parents can also take the following measures to cultivate their artistic talent: enroll children in art courses such as painting and handicrafts under the guidance of professional teachers; take children to art exhibitions such as art galleries and museums to appreciate various artistic works and broaden their horizons; encourage children to participate in art activities organized by schools or communities, such as art exhibitions and performances, allowing them to show their talents; respect children's interests and choices, providing more resources and opportunities for in-depth learning if they are particularly interested in a certain art form.
